Local organizations like CineSpeak and BlackStar and national organizations like Color Congress participated and sponsored:

NO EVIL EYE CINEMA Presents: Cinematic Interventions to Freeing Palestine and the Global South Symposium is aimed at decolonizing film in real time and curating a virtual environment with dedicated cinephiles that indict the cinematic status quo and build towards a radical future.

SYMPOSIUM STATEMENT

We are currently witnessing a centennial-long campaign of empirical visual violence that has dehumanized a people to a degree where livestreaming an ethnic cleansing has been rendered acceptable. The process of detangling our current moment means confronting the multiplicity of cinema’s legacies ––– the camera as a tool of empirical propaganda and a tool of emancipation.

We understand the preciousness of operating behind the lens and the precarity of what our gaze can do to a people but what is our role and responsibility in this moment as film workers?

We must interrogate how the moving image has assisted in the proliferation of Orientalism and Islamophobia and has legitimized the horrors we currently see unfolding in Gaza where pro-Palestinian rallying cries can render an artist blacklisted.

We must learn the historical practices of colonial powers’ efforts in rendering cultural art production obsolete from oppressed artists & filmmakers whose efforts are to render their realities, culture, and history through visual modes of expression, understanding and legacy.

From this, we can begin to map our roles as carvers & preservationists of our product: the image, a film, a story that is rooted in an individual and collective reality of our conditions and our future.

As film workers and visual media practitioners, we must ask ourselves how we allow our tool to produce, project, and promote prejudice without our united dissent? As film workers, what are our collective demands and solutions moving forward?

Ruun Nuur and Ingrid Raphaël, NO EVIL EYE CINEMA Co-Founders & Symposium Curators
